Commissioners Court Agenda



Notice of the Meeting of the Commissioners Court of Bell County, Texas, for
 October 30, 2000

Notice is hereby given that a Regular Special meeting of the above named Court will be held at nine a.m. October 30, 2000, with the meeting to be held in the Commissioners' Courtroom, at the Bell County Courthouse 101 Central Avenue, Belton, Texas, to begin on October 30, 2000, at 9:00 a.m. and continue thereafter until such business of the Court has been completed in accordance with Article 81.005 of the Local Government Code of the State of Texas.  The following items of business will be discussed, to-wit:

  1. Approve Minutes of October 23, 2000.

  2. County Engineer

    1. Consider preliminary approval of the plat for Mill Creek Springs Phase II Subdivision. (Not in the Village of Salado)
    2. Consider preliminary approval of the plat for Shepherd's Glen Subdivision Phase I.
    3. Consider final approval of the plat for Bell Meadows Phase I Subdivision.
    4. Personnel

  3. Report by Larry Tinsley, Director of the Bell/Lampasas Counties Community Supervision and Corrections Department, on the selection of his department's "Broken Windows" model of fighting crime through police, probation, and community partnerships as one of five national sites for recognition and technical assistance.

  4. Consideration of request by the City of Temple for the county's interest in property at 1410 S. 4th, Temple to be conveyed to the City of Temple to enlarge an adjacent park.  The property was included in a September 5, 2000 tax sale and there were no bidders.  The Tax Appraisal District of Bell County is holding title in trust for all taxing entities. 

  5. Consideration of Block Grant funding for Sheriff's Office.

  6. Report by County Clerk Vada Sutton and County Information Systems Director Ned Roehrig on electronic presentation at the EXPO Center and Web Site presentation of Bell County Election Results for November 7 General Election.

  7. Claims.
